Facebook is also excited to test the feature. > > *Other signals*: > > Security > > CRIME and BREACH mean that the resource being compressed can be considered > readable by the document deploying them. That is bad if any of them > contains information that the document cannot already obtain by other > means. An attacker may provide correctly formed compressed frames with > unreasonable memory requirements, and dictionaries may interact > unexpectedly with a decoder, leading to possible memory or other > resource-exhaustion attacks. It is possible to store arbitrary user > metadata in skippable frames, so they can be used as a watermark to track > the path of the compressed payload.
